Plant Structure Bud Density

Bud density describes the compactness and tightness of flowering clusters, ranging from airy, loosely-spaced calyx formations to tightly-packed, rock-hard nuggets. This trait is influenced by genetics, environmental conditions during flowering, and cultivar phenotype expression. Breeders working in dense-bud categories often select for tight internode spacing and high resin gland concentration within the flower structure. Conversely, some lineages naturally express airier buds with larger individual calyxes and more space between flower clusters. Bud density affects harvest yield per unit volume, moisture retention, and storage stability. Understanding density phenotypes helps growers and breeders optimize cultivation strategies for their target cultivars.

Breeder relevance

Breeders select for density traits to develop cultivars suited to specific grow environments and market specifications. Dense-bud genetics often require careful humidity management during flowering and curing to prevent mold or moisture issues, making them valuable for controlled-environment selection.
